Q2 2024 earnings summary
13 Jun, 2025Executive summary
All business areas delivered improved results in H1 2024, with positive EBIT development across the group and successful commissioning of the new poultry plant in Finland.
Efficiency measures, successful investments, and a favorable sales structure contributed to profitability.
Major investments included the new Nurmo poultry plant and the acquisition of Gooh! in Sweden.
Sustainability initiatives advanced, with SBTi-approved emissions targets and progress in safety.
Financial highlights
H1 2024 net sales were €871.2 million, down 1.6% year-over-year; Q2 net sales were €454.3 million, down 0.6%.
H1 EBIT rose to €26.4 million (3.0% margin) from €20.9 million (2.4%) year-over-year; Q2 EBIT was €18.4 million (4.0% margin), up from €10.0 million (2.2%).
H1 earnings per share increased to €0.49 from €0.36; Q2 EPS was €0.39, up from €0.13.
Free cash flow for H1 was €1.9 million, a significant improvement from -€22.4 million a year ago.
Outlook and guidance
Adjusted EBIT guidance for 2024 was raised, now expected to exceed the previous year’s €49.6 million, driven by strong EBIT development and operational efficiency.
Uncertainty remains regarding consumer purchasing power and potential Chinese tariffs on European food imports.
The new poultry plant is fully operational and expected to enable future business expansion and cost-effective production.
